Let’s be honest with ourselves, there is room for improvement when it comes to welcoming new members to the Church. Or better yet, have we shown hospitality to the family that has been sitting in the pews right across from us for the last 5, 10, or 20 years? Fr. Brian O’Brien, pastor of St. Francis Xavier in Stillwater, OK, joins us as we talk about ways we can improve and welcome those in the church.
